How to fill out the Smithsonian Institution Archives online

Filling out the application for permission to reproduce images at the Smithsonian Institution Archives is a straightforward process. This guide will provide you with detailed instructions on each section of the form to ensure a smooth submission.

Follow the steps to accurately complete the application form.

  1. Press the ‘Get Form’ button to access the application form and open it for editing.
  2. Begin by filling out your last name in the mandatory field marked with an asterisk (*).
  3. Next, enter your first name in the designated field. This information is also mandatory.
  4. In the institutional affiliation section, provide the name of your organization or institution, if applicable.
  5. Fill out your complete address and email in the corresponding fields to ensure proper communication.
  6. Include your phone number in the required field for contact purposes.
  7. In the description of the project field, clearly articulate the purpose of your request. If the material is intended for a publication, please provide the title, name of the publisher or journal, estimated print run, and expected date of publication. Include similar details if the content is for audiovisual media or an online platform.
  8. For the images requested, describe each image along with the corresponding Smithsonian Institution Archives record unit number and any negative numbers, if available.
  9. Once you have completed all relevant fields, review the information for accuracy before submitting.
  10. After verification, save your changes and proceed to download, print, or share the completed form as needed.

Smithsonian Institution Archives—41,454 cubic feet of archival material. The Archives contains the official records—paper and digital—of the Smithsonian, as well as personal papers, special collections, records of professional societies, and oral/video histories of the Smithsonian.

There is not an underground storage facility or archive under the National Mall. As Around the Mall blog and others have reported, this myth may have been perpetuated by the movie Night at the Museum, but there are no storage facilities under the Mall.

THE SMITHSONIAN'S unrivaled collections—138 million objects and specimens, two million library volumes, and 157,000 cubic feet of archival material, all constantly growing—enable these journeys, which can happen nowhere else on Earth.

One of the first such facilities in the world, MSC was designed to address the needs of collections storage, conservation, and research. Located in Suitland, Maryland, this state-of-the-art facility houses more than 31 million objects.
